如何在MySQL中使用PHP编写自定义存储引擎和触发器,需要具体代码示例,MySQL是一种广泛使用的关系型数据库管理系统,它支持多种存储引擎和触发器来增强数据库的功能和灵活性。除了MySQL原生提供的存储引擎和触发器,我们还可以使用PHP编写自定义的存储引擎和触发器,以满足特定的需求。,在本文中,将介绍如何使用PHP编写自定义存储引擎和触发器,并提供具体的代码示例。,一、自定义存储引擎,自定义存储引擎是通过编写MySQL插件来实现的,在编写插件前,我们需要确保已安装了MySQL的开发包。,登录后复制,登录后复制,注意将”/path/to/mysql/include”替换为实际的MySQL安装路径。,4.创建一个名为”custom_engine.cnf”的配置文件,用于配置自定义存储引擎。,下面是一个样本配置文件的示例:,登录后复制,在MySQL的配置文件中,添加以下配置内容:,登录后复制,二、自定义触发器,使用PHP编写自定义触发器需要使用MySQL的事件调度器,该特性需在MySQL版本5.1.6及以上才可用。,以下是一个使用PHP编写的自定义触发器的代码示例:,登录后复制,以上代码将创建一个名为”before_insert”的触发器,并在每次插入”your_table”表的记录之前执行自定义的逻辑。,请确保替换代码中的数据库连接信息,并根据实际需求编写触发器的逻辑。,总结,本文介绍了如何在MySQL中使用PHP编写自定义存储引擎和触发器,并提供了具体的代码示例。通过自定义存储引擎和触发器,我们可以根据实际需求扩展MySQL的功能和灵活性,实现更复杂的数据库操作。希望本文能对使用MySQL的开发者们有所帮助。,以上就是如何在MySQL中使用PHP编写自定义存储引擎和触发器的详细内容,更多请关注www.92cms.cn其它相关文章!